The term "capital of the United Kingdom" refers to London, the largest city in England and the UK's political, economic and cultural hub. There are several synonyms for the term "capital of the United Kingdom" including "London, UK", "Greater London", and "the city of London". These terms are often used interchangeably with the term "capital of the United Kingdom" in order to reference the same place. London is renowned for its iconic landmarks, cultural diversity, rich history, and vibrant nightlife. As the seat of the UK's government and financial institutions, it remains an essential destination for travelers from all over the world.
